European Recycled Plastics Market 2019-2024: Set to Witness a CAGR of 5.2% During the Forecast Period - ResearchAndMarkets.com

The "Europe Recycled Plastics Market: Industry Trends, Share, Size, Growth, Opportunity and Forecast 2019-2024" report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com's offering.

The Europe recycled plastics market reached a volume of 9.4 Million Tons in 2018. The market is projected to reach a volume of 12.8 Million Tons by 2024, growing at a CAGR of 5.2% during 2019-2024.

Europe is the second largest producer of plastics in the world, after China. Huge plastic production in the region leads to the generation of enormous quantities of plastic waste that harms the environment. The recycling of such large amounts of waste plastics helps a lot in energy conservation, saving natural resources that are used to make virgin plastics, clearing landfill space, thereby maintaining a balance in the plastics industry in the region.

According to the European Association of Plastic Manufacturers, the plastic waste recycling has increased by almost 80% in last 10 years in Europe. The concerns rising out due to the difficulty in disposal of virgin plastics, growing awareness about energy savings and the increasing usage of waste plastics in many applications are expected to positively influence the growth of the recycled plastics market in the region. The plastic industry also represents as one of the major sectors of the European economy.

The demand for various plastics is rising in packaging, building & construction and automotive sectors across various European countries, thereby creating a positive impact on the overall recycled plastics demand. Moreover, many associations and commissions have been formed to create awareness about the plastic recycling among manufacturers, distributors as well as European citizens.

Concerns regarding waste disposal and contamination of plastic waste are driving the adoption of recyclable plastics specially in the food and beverages packaging sector, consumer and retail sector. Catalyzed by such factors, the European recycled plastic market is expected to surge in the coming years.

Market Breakup by Source

  • Plastic Bottles
  • Plastic Films
  • Rigid Plastics and Foams
  • Fibres
  • Others

Currently, plastic bottles accounts for majority of the market share in the region.

Market Breakup by Application

  • Packaging
  • Electrical and Electronics
  • Automotive
  • Agriculture
  • Construction and Demolition
  • Household (Non-Packaging Use)
  • Others

Currently, packaging segment accounts for the largest share in the region.

Market Breakup by Plastic Type

  • Polyethylene Terephthalate (PET)
  • High Density Polyethylene (HDPE)
  • Polypropylene (PP)
  • Low Density Polyethylene (LDPE)
  • Others

Currently, PET plastics represent the leading segment among all the recycled plastic types in the region.

Market Breakup by Country

  • Germany
  • UK
  • Italy
  • France
  • Spain
  • Others

Currently, Germany represents the largest market for recycled plastics in Europe.
